Seder Plate Menu. during passover, a sacred jewish holiday, seder dinner has 6 specific seder plate items, each with their own symbolism and importance. Two spots on the plate are reserved for bitter herbs, which symbolize. Here's what the passover seder plate items mean. here is the order: Matzah, the zeroa (shankbone), egg, bitter herbs, charoset paste and karpas vegetable.
